Airsoft Weapon Maintenance
The gun must be cared for following standard airsoft weapon care and service methods. The following best practices apply including:
- Cleaning the airsoft gun’s gun barrel and keeping the bore free of dust and particles
- Drying the gun if it is soaked, operated in the rain, or immersed in water
- Applying silicone oil to lubricate the inner barrel’s internals, valves, gaskets, and other oscillating weapon parts to keep them lubed and functioning properly
- Removing and replacing worn out elements and parts when they are broken
- Maintaining and oiling the hop-up system, hop-up nub, and bucking
- Placing the airsoft gun in a resilient, discreet carrying case
- If you modify the gun, make sure your alterations and FPS limits are within the airsoft playing field’s requirements
Airsoft Gun Upgrades
Here are several recommendations to always remember if you are interested in improving your gun. This gun might be compatible with internal parts and components from various custom airsoft weapon part producers. When adding rifle upgrades for longevity, you generally have to upgrade a number of AEG parts at the same time.
For example, normal AEG airsoft gun upgrades can consist of:
- Upgrading the AEG gearbox components for hardened resilience
- Upgrading the AEG spring for increased FPS
- Improving gearbox AEG gun parts like the gearset, piston, cylinder head, bushings, tappet plate, and trigger
- Improving electrical internal wiring consisting of low resistance wiring, an enhanced battery, a high-torque AEG motor, and use of a TitanGate with an electronic trigger solution
For spring airsoft rifles, upgradable parts can include:
- The spring – upgrade with a more powerful, irregular pitch spring like a M120
- Trigger group – upgrade the trigger group and bolt mechanisms for resilience

Airsoft Rifle Aiming Methods
Airsoft rifles are very useful weapons. They are capable of shooting over 140+ feet. Airsoft rifles like the gun have wide uses on the airsoft field from close range engagements (remember the field’s minimum engagement ranges and guidelines) along with long-range engagements. For CQB, hold the rifle in a manner where you can quickly shoot and acquire targets. This includes using the rifle’s buttstock to shoulder the airsoft gun along with holding the rifle at vectors away from your position.
An additional method to shoot this brand rifle in fast acquisition environments is to secure the stock (or back of the weapon) between your arm and torso to shorten the general length of the airsoft gun in front of you. This tactic is useful to keep the gun closer to your body when using the gun in areas which permit teams to shoot airsoft rifles inside of houses for room to room clearing and close quarters combat.
When shooting the Electric SRC SR-47S S-Series Rifle FPS-475 Full Metal, Folding Stock Airsoft Gun rifle over long distances, bear the gun’s buttstock for a firm and secure shooting position. This will give you the very best precision for shooting airsoft BBs over longer distances at 30+ meters.
